The PROLONG Trial - Rituximab Maintenance Therapy in ITP
NCT03010202 · Status: ACTIVE_NOT_RECRUITING · Phase: PHASE3 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 136
Last updated 2024-05-29
Summary
This study is a two phase study that aims to evaluate if low-dose Rituximab maintenance therapy may prolong the the effect of Rituximab in immune thrombocytopenia.
